First Quarterback Club Luncheon of 2007 Set for Thursday

SELINSGROVE, PA – The Susquehanna University Quarterback Club will move its weekly luncheon meetings to Thursdays at noon this season, beginning this Thursday, Aug. 30 – the same day as the season opener again Moravian at Nicholas A. Lopardo Stadium. The game will be the first in NCAA Division III this season.

The luncheons will be held each Thursday at noon in the Apple Community Room of the James W. Garrett Sports Complex on the Susquehanna campus. No luncheon will be held on Oct. 18, since the Crusaders do not play a game that week.

The luncheons are being moved to Thursday this season because all of Susquehanna's Liberty League away games will require the team to leave by noon on Fridays.

As in past years, the luncheons will feature the team's weekly Gus Weber Crusader Football Player of the Week, sponsored this year by Carpenter and Edmonds , Attorneys at Law, Sunbury. The award is named in honor of the late Susquehanna president Gustave Weber , who was Susquehanna president for more than 18 years from 1959 through 1977. A collegiate football standout at Wagner College , Weber was an avid Crusader athletics booster who actually served as head football coach for the final two games of 1965.

The new sponsor will once again present $100 each week in the name of the Gus Weber Crusader Player of the Week to that player's favorite charity – keeping alive a 10-year tradition that was previously funded by the Golden Corral, and later Family Buffet and Steaks of Hummels Wharf. The Player of the Week program has accounted for donations totaling $8,800 to area charities in its first eight seasons.

The Player of the Week will be featured each week on WQSU-FM's “Coach's Corner Show,” which airs 20 minutes before the station begins its live on-site coverage of Crusader football. The chosen player will also be the guest speaker each Thursday's Quarterback Club luncheon.

Susquehanna Head Coach Steve Briggs will speak about his 2007 Crusaders at Thursday's season opening luncheon, as the team returns 18 letterwinners and 15 starters from last year's squad.

The meetings are open to the public and cost $8.50 each week for lunch. Quarterback Club membership for the year is $35, and members will receive tickets to the club's annual post-season awards banquet.
